The 5-Step Integrity Check

Before a brand even touches our comparison tables, it goes through a “stress test.” Here is exactly what we do:

  • Step 1: The License Deep-Dive. We don’t just look for a logo. We verify the license number with Curacao eGaming or the MGA to ensure it’s active.
  • Step 2: Real Money Deposit. We use various methods (Visa, Crypto, PayPal) to check for hidden fees and instant processing.
  • Step 3: The Bonus Trap Hunt. We read the fine print. If a “500% bonus” has a 70x wagering requirement buried in the T&Cs, it gets flagged.
  • Step 4: Stress-Testing Support. We ask hard questions to live chat at 3 AM. If we get a bot or a 20-minute delay, they lose points.
  • Step 5: The Withdrawal Race. This is the dealbreaker. We withdraw our winnings and time how long it takes for the money to hit our account.

Our Scoring Matrix

Category What We Look For Weight
Trust & Security Valid SSL, verified license, and fair RNG certifications. 35%
Payout Efficiency Processing speeds under 24 hours and high limit ceilings. 25%
Game Quality Presence of top-tier providers like NetEnt, Pragmatic, and Evolution. 15%
Bonus Fairness Reasonable wagering requirements (under 40x) and clear terms. 15%
Mobile UX Ease of use on iOS/Android without lag or frequent crashes. 10%

Red Flags: What Lands a Casino on Our Blacklist

We take pride in our “Blacklist.” If we see any of the following, the casino is immediately discarded from our recommendations:

Red Flag Why It’s Dangerous
Slow-Pay Tactics Asking for the same KYC documents 5 times to delay a withdrawal.
Unlicensed Software Using fake/pirated versions of popular slots with rigged RTP.
Vague T&Cs Clauses that allow the casino to void winnings for “suspicious play” without proof.
Direct Marketing Abuse Spamming players with SMS/Email after they’ve requested to opt-out.
